Why Bunions Continue to Affect More People Every Year?
Bunions remain one of the most common foot conditions worldwide.
They develop when the joint at the base of the big toe gradually shifts out of position. As the misalignment worsens, a visible bump forms on the side of the foot.
Several factors may contribute to bunion development:
- Genetics
- Foot structure abnormalities
- Tight footwear
- High heels
- Arthritis
- Long-term pressure on the feet
- Occupational standing
Initially, symptoms may seem minor.
However, as the condition progresses, many people begin experiencing:
- Persistent foot pain
- Swelling near the toe joint
- Redness and irritation
- Difficulty wearing shoes
- Reduced mobility
- Increased pressure while walking
For some individuals, these symptoms become severe enough to interfere with daily routines.

Lifestyle Habits That May Support Better Results:
Foot health involves more than correction devices alone.
Several habits may contribute to improved outcomes.
Wear Proper Footwear
Shoes with sufficient toe space can reduce unnecessary pressure.
Maintain Healthy Body Weight
Excess body weight increases stress on foot structures.
Stretch Regularly
Foot and toe mobility exercises may support flexibility.
Avoid Excessive High Heel Use
High heels can place additional strain on toe joints.
Stay Active
Regular movement supports circulation and overall foot function.
Combining healthy habits with corrective support often provides a more comprehensive approach.
